Block

#21,349,519
Block Number
21,349,519 @ 04/07/2025, 11:11:20
Status
Finalized
ID
0x0145c48fa3f1d61ad98df7b62b3bf9abcb19ee7ff14b1484c721123da0fb3294
Transactions
Gas Used
3834876/40000000 (9.59% Used)
Total Score
2,084,620,749 (+99)
Rewards
13.71 VTHO